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Basic Metal Polishing - Generally, the finishing of metal is needed for aesthetics and for clean-room application. It is one of the most recognized procedures for its utility in intensifying the overall attractiveness of the product, for instance, motorcycle parts, vehicle parts or kitchenware. Besides that, various clean-rooms demand a sleek finish in order to minimize the penetrability of the material that can result in dirt to build up and contaminate. A superb instance of this usage could be in vacuum chambers. You'll find a good number of ways to polish metals, and we'll look at several of the methods involved. Metal may be burnished manually by hand, using specialized buffing machines, electromechanically or applying chemicals. A polishing compound or paste may be applied, that may incorporate aluminum oxide, limestone, chromium oxide, tripoli, chalk, dolomite,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, due to its mediocre thermal conductivity, relatively high viscosity, and hardness is amongst the time-consuming. Then again, merchandise produced from non-ferrous metal are generally more amenable to polishing, because they call for the least amount of treatments.
When a superior processing quality will not be essential, swifter pad speeds could be used. A lesser pad speed is commonly employed any time a superior quality mirror finish is essential. Polishing buffs plastered with compound are noticeably affected by the force on the surface of the pad. The concentration of the surface pressure could be raised within certain guidelines, however surpassing the appropriate level of load not merely cuts down on the quality level of treatment, but additionally degrades effectiveness, might cause wear on the component, and there's additionally an evident heating up of the objects being worked on, caused by friction. When polishing thin material, it will be elevated heat (and a corresponding pliancy of the metal) that cause materials to distort, twist or bend. In general, it will require an educated polisher to take into consideration every one of these elements to equally not cause damage to the metal part and to perform competently. To be able to substantially boost the quality of the resultant surface, the finishing procedure really needs to be done with a reduced amount of vigour and not so much pressure to be able to in time complete a surface that doesn't have any scores or fine lines left behind by the buffing procedure, thereby ending up with a lovely mirror finish.
